Leasehold Reform Housing and Urban Development
Act 1993 (as amended)
Many Lessees are unaware of their rights to extend the term
of the Lease for a minimum period of 90 years in addition to
the term that is already in existence. The additional 90 years
on top of the present term is at a peppercorn rent (i.e., nil).

In more and more cases Lessees are finding when they try and
sell their property that due to the Lease having reduced to
a period, for example below 80 years, that the sale is delayed
and last minute negotiations have to be made with the Landlord
who, in such circumstances, often try to increase the ground
rent and put in terms in the variation of the Lease which are
not beneficial to the Lessees.
